Taking milk/water in a bottle for a baby

3 replies

Lola10 · 08/12/2010 13:57

I am flying on Sunday from Gatwick airport with my 11 months old boy, and I don't know if we are allowed to travel with a milk/water in a bottle.

I've called the airlines and they were unhelpful. I have also check the Gatwick airport website, but they haven't mentioned anything.

Many thanks

OP posts:
MimsyRogers · 08/12/2010 14:12

It shouldn't be a problem. As I understand it, you might be asked to taste any liquids you want to take on board with you.

iwouldgoouttonight · 08/12/2010 14:22

Yes we travelled earlier in the year with DD and her milk in a bottle. They asked me to taste it (I had a small quandry about whether to unscrew the whole lid and risk spilling it or suck it through the teat!)

They warmed it up on the plane for me too.
